Output 59e5c29376d51f5c9fa8b6aee3e99a4704e657dc29f1734d467fa17875af221f:1

value
34116513
script pubkey
OP_0 OP_PUSHBYTES_20 d6aeb2ba6fd53ae98a7395d70b0e744343f487ad
address
bc1q66ht9wn065awnznnjhtskrn5gdplfpade0xpj5
transaction
59e5c29376d51f5c9fa8b6aee3e99a4704e657dc29f1734d467fa17875af221f
spent
true